What is the Children Talking Book Order Form?

The Children Talking Book Order Form serves as a vital tool for parents and guardians aiming to acquire talking books and magazines for children, especially those with visual impairments. Talking books are audio recordings of books that provide accessibility to literature for children who may struggle with traditional reading methods. This form simplifies the process by collecting essential information about the user and their selected books.
Key features of the form include fields for personal details such as the user's name and address, as well as sections to choose from different book categories. This not only enhances accessibility but also encourages children to engage with literature in a way that suits their needs.

Submission Methods for the Children Talking Book Order Form

Completed forms can be submitted to a local cooperating library in several convenient ways. Users can mail the form directly, leveraging the postage-free option, or they may be able to submit it electronically depending on local library capabilities. This flexibility enhances accessibility for families, allowing them to choose the method that best suits their needs.
